Avenue of the Sphnixes, Luxor Temple, Egypt

Nestled between the Luxor Temple and the Karnak Temple complex, the Avenue of Sphinxes is the place where various commercial processions were once held. Dating back to 380 BC, the Avenue of Sphinxes is about 2.7 kilometers long, lined by a total of 1,350 sphinxes.

The most popular among all the sphinxes is the Great Sphinx at Giza, which bears cat-like features. The other sphinxes lining this avenue feature rams’ heads.

Location: Luxor City, Luxor, Luxor Governorate, Egypt
